
Boston Red Sox manager John Farrell revealed Friday that he has been diagnosed with stage 1 lymphoma.
Farrell told reporters that the cancer was discovered during a minor hernia surgery earlier this week. He will sit out the remainder of the season.
The 53-year-old described the cancer as “localized” and “highly curable.”
Farrell will begin chemotherapy next week. Torey Lovullo will manage the team in Farrell’s absence.
